Literature summary for 2.3.1.91 extracted from

  • Shirley, A.M.; Chapple, C.
    Biochemical characterization of sinapoylglucose:choline sinapoyltransferase, a serine carboxypeptidase-like protein that functions as an acyltransferase in plant secondary metabolism (2003), J. Biol. Chem., 278, 19870-19877.

Posttranslational Modification

Posttranslational Modification Comment Organism
proteolytic modification the 50000 Da mature protein is proteolytically processed in yeast and in planta, most likely resulting in the production of a heterodimer derived from a 30000 Da and a 17000 Da polypeptide Arabidopsis sp.
